It stores both MT and MO. MT in case it is unable to forward to SMSC/modem, and MO if it is unable to find a service in smsbox configuration (or if smsbox is not connected). On Fri, May 9, 2014 at 8:33 AM, Hanh Le Bich wrote: > Hi list, > I running kannel with store-type = file. > As i gather f
